About Teneo

Teneo is the global CEO advisory firm. We partner with our clients globally to do great things for a better future.

Drawing upon our global team and expansive network of senior advisors, we provide advisory services across our five business segments on a stand-alone or fully integrated basis to help our clients solve complex business challenges. Our clients include a significant number of the Fortune 100 and FTSE 100, as well as other corporations, financial institutions, and organizations. 

Integrating the disciplines of strategic communications, investor relations, digital advisory, diversity & inclusion, management consulting, physical & cyber risk advisory, financial advisory, corporate governance advisory, political risk advisory, and talent advisory, Teneo solves the most complex business challenges and opportunities. 

The firm has more than 1,800 employees located in over 40 offices around the world.


Job Description

We are seeking a Senior Executive Assistant to provide high-level administrative and strategic support to an executive leader, who runs a large international portfolio.  With a proactive mindset and strong organizational skills, the ideal candidate will thrive in a fast-paced environment as well as effectively managing multiple tasks and priorities with professionalism, utmost discretion, and attention to detail. The candidate will be responsible for providing a seamless foundation of administration that allows teams to function most effectively and efficiently—and that includes anticipating needs, asking smart questions, and staying connected to fast-moving developments.

The Executive Assistant will oversee special projects or activities, coordinate daily schedules/calendars, prepare the Executive for meetings, manage domestic and international travel, and handle expenses. The ideal candidate will function under tight deadlines in a highly demanding work environment while exhibiting excellent customer service and professionalism in all interactions.  The Executive Assistant will work closely with the Executive and Chief of Staff to identify and pre-empt issues or problems before they arise and activate response plans when necessary.  The candidate will also be responsible for building productive relationships with counterparts at client organizations and across the Teneo global network.

 

Responsibilities
  • Proactively manage Executive’s calendar, including both business and personal appointments, with precision and speed.
  • Coordinate internal and external meetings across global time zones, ensuring necessary logistics are arranged and executed properly.
  • Provide timely project delivery for Executive, from assisting with client interactions to team coordination and administrative tasks.
  • Prepare and edit correspondence, reports, presentations, and other confidential materials.
  • Anticipate upcoming events and meetings, preparing Executive with necessary materials and maintaining a long-term perspective on end goals.
  • Collaborate closely with Chief of Staff to support day-to-day operations of the Executive's office, including development of appropriate processes and procedures to ensure office runs most efficiently. Serve as a primary point of contact for Executive, handling communications and interactions with utmost professionalism and confidentiality.
  • Manage travel arrangements efficiently, including complex, multi-stop international itineraries. Undertake additional administrative responsibilities such as reconciling travel & expense reports, maintaining records, processing invoices, and document management.  Maintain confidentiality and handle highly-sensitive information with discretion.
  • Embrace agile working practices, especially across global time zones, and support team members during absences or busy periods.
  • Lead by example, fostering teamwork, collaboration, and a positive office environment.
  • Develop positive relationships with counterparts at client offices and build knowledge of key clients and relevant business contacts.
  • Manage occasional miscellaneous personal requests for Executive.
  • Support Executive beyond traditional working hours and during travel or international assignments.
  • Flexible on days/times in the office to ensure Executive is supported effectively on-site, understanding this may at times mean more than the minimum on-site weekly attendance.

Basic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ree preferred or equivalent professional experience.
  • Minimum of 5 years' experience in a corporate environment providing administrative support for senior-level executives and experience working with international business units and colleagues.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ills are necessary.
  • Proven 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ines under pressure.
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, including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Teams.
  • High level of integrity, professionalism, and confidentiality.
  • Detail-oriented with a commitment to delivering high-quality, client-ready work.
  • Superior organization skills with ability to adapt to changing priorities and thrive in a fast-paced environment.
  • Exceptional interpersonal skills and emotional intelligence.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Ability to anticipate needs and proactively address potential issues with sound judgment and discretion.
  • Commitment to learning and professional development.
  • Experience using Curiocity, Robin, Concur, NetSuite, a plus.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
